NextGen Chief Says FAA Privatization Could Disrupt NextGen

Credit: Edward Bolton: FAA
DALLAS – Delays with the NextGen airspace modernization program should not be used as a reason for privatizing U.S. air traffic control, says Edward Bolton, head of the program, who is concerned the spin-off of ATC from the FAA could disrupt the progress now being made.
